Arthur Benjamin, Ph.D., is a professor of mathematics at Harvey Mudd College in Claremount, California. Dr. Benjamin's articles have been featured in Scientific American and Discover. He is coauthor of Mathemagics.
Michael Brant Shermer, Ph.D., is founder and director of The Skeptics Society and the publisher of Skeptic magazine. He is the author of several books, including Teach Your Child Science.
